A) The purpose of this organization is to keep world peace and to promote


cooperation among nations.
B) After the United States dropped the second atomic bomb, this day was celebrated
because Japan then agreed to surrender, and the fighting stopped. This marked
the end of WWII.
C) This was a battle over the island in Japan, and the Allies won. The cost of the
victory in human lives was very high.
D) Hitler had begun what he called the final solution to the Jewish question. It was
the mass murder of all European Jews and other people he called undesirable.
This is what the mass murder is called.
E) Berlin fell to Soviet Union, and the German military leaders were asked to
surrender. On May 8, the Allies accepted their surrender. This day marked the
end of the war in Europe.
F) The day the Allies worked together in the largest water-to-land invasion in history.
The Allied Powers came ashore on the beaches at Normandy, in France, and
attacked German forces there.
G) This place is located on the Hawaiian island of Oahu. Its size and location made it
a perfect home harbor for many of the ships in the United States. Japan attacked
this place which eventually forced the United States to enter WWII.
